ST. LOUIS, MO. - The University of Missouri-St. Louis men's and women's swimming teams each won eight events Friday at its own triangular.
The women recorded 60 points, defeating Lindenwood-Belleville (34) and Maryville (17), while the men recorded 62 points to better Lindenwood-Belleville (62) and Maryville (58).
On the women's side, junior
Aga Blocka earned three victories, including two individual in the 100 and 200-yard freestyles. On the men's side, junior
Gabo Jimenez also claimed three victories, helping the 200 medley and freestyle relays to wins and taking the 100-yard freestyle.
UMSL returns to the pool November 16-17 at the Lindenwood Invite.
